The Blue Lagoon geothermal spa is one of the most visited attractions in Iceland.
  • The lagoon can get very busy, so be prepared to wait in line to get in; book an organized tour if you want to skip the line.

  • Bring a swimsuit, towel, and flip-flops or rent them on arrival; lockers are provided to store your belongings.

  • The water is fully wheelchair accessible, with shallow areas and steps available for entering the Blue Lagoon for children and non-swimmers.

  • Free Wi-Fi is available throughout the site.
